SHELBY - RISING CITY 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is an intimate elementary campus in SHELBY, Nebraska, overseen by SHELBY - RISING CITY PUBLIC SCHOOLS. The school works with 201 students in grades pre-K through 5. That puts it 26% smaller than the typical public school in Nebraska, which averages around 272 students.
Across the 3 schools in SHELBY - RISING CITY PUBLIC SCHOOLS (403 students total), SHELBY - RISING CITY ELEMENTARY SCHOOL accounts for its share of the district's footprint.
Demographically, SHELBY - RISING CITY ELEMENTARY SCHOOL reports that White students make up the majority at 77%. The remainder consists of 20% Hispanic, 2% Native American. That is noticeably less White than the county at large, where the share is closer to 91%.
On the resource side, The school lists 20 full-time-equivalent teachers, for a student-teacher ratio near 10.3:1.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 21.0:1, putting SHELBY - RISING CITY ELEMENTARY SCHOOL tighter than the state norm the norm. Roughly 31% of students at SHELBY - RISING CITY ELEMENTARY SCHOOL q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ator.
Adjusting for the school's free-and-reduced-lunch share, SHELBY - RISING CITY ELEMENTARY SCHOOL s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 65.4%; this one delivers 66.0%.
In the broader community, community-level numbers for Polk County indicate median household income runs about $69,768, 20%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the poverty rate sits near 6%. Across Polk County's 10 public schools (combined enrollment of about 1,118 students), SHELBY - RISING CITY 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is one campus in the mix.
The closest other public school is SHELBY - RISING CITY MIDDLE SCHOOL, roughly 0.0 miles away. Within five miles, there are 2 other public schools. Ranking that nearby cluster on reported proficiency puts SHELBY - RISING CITY ELEMENTARY SCHOOL at 3rd of 5; the average score across the group is 65.2%.
The school occupies a small-town site.
Five-year trend. SHELBY - RISING CITY ELEMENTARY SCHOOL's enrollment has increased 6% since 2018, when it stood at 190 (now 201). The White share of enrollment declined from 82% to 77% over that span.
